If you’re walking through something heavy right now—grief, disappointment, or just a season that feels hard—this conversation is for you.
Today, I’m talking with Kirby Kelly about what it really looks like to hold onto hope when life doesn’t make sense. We dive into the power of lament, why your emotions matter to God, and how to anchor your hope in something deeper than your circumstances. Kirby shares her personal story and gives us practical ways to shift our perspective and trust God in the middle of it all. If you need encouragement today, this one is for you!

The 4 Pillars of Hope:
God’s Promises
Cling to what He has already spoken—especially through Scripture
God’s Patterns
Look back and remember how He has been faithful before
God’s Personhood
Anchor yourself in who God is—not what you’re feeling
God’s Presence
You are never walking through anything alone.
